Using the Verification option under Magnetic Encoding

Use the Verification option, which instructs the Printer to verify that all magnetic data has
been correctly encoded on each card. (Note: With either of these options, the number of
verification retries can be specified. A range of 1 to 5 retries is available.)
Step
Procedure
1
Select the Auto Eject 1st Error option, which instructs the Printer to
automatically eject a card containing miss-verified magnetic data (that cannot be
verified). (Note: This option is helpful since magnetic stripe verification can at
specific times require more than a single pass.)
Manual Eject mode: Only the first miss-verified card would be automatically
ejected. If a second consecutive card cannot be verified, the Printer will
signal an error and go into a Manual Eject mode.
Auto Eject option: The Auto Eject option is the most direct means of
dealing with miss-verified cards. However, it may be undesirable (if batch
printing) since miss-verified blank cards are ejected into the same stack as
verified printed cards.
OR
Select the Manual Eject Each Error option so the Printer will signal an error on
its LCD display (stating that the magnetic data could not be verified). (Note:
When this occurs, press the Cancel soft key to manually eject the miss-verified
card.)
